 <description> &lt;p&gt;The Alderford web site has been completely rebuilt from scratch using a content mangement system (CMS) called "Drupal". Drupal is an Open Source free software package that can be downloaded from
&lt;a href="http://www.drupal.org/"&gt;http://www.drupal.org/&lt;/a&gt; .
&lt;p&gt;The site isn't finished yet. In particular, Drupal's photo albums are really primitive compared to what I had on the old site, so I'm actually going to build my photo album code (with enhancements, such as the navigation aids suggested by Ailith) into a new module for Drupal. I'll then release that module as freeware to become part of Drupal itself.
